Biography

Collins Obinna Chibueze, a person born on May 9, 1995, is the individual known to the public as Shaboozey. He hails from Woodbridge, Virginia, a place that, in some respects, shaped his early experiences and perhaps his outlook on the world. His professional name, Shaboozey, is what people typically use when they talk about his musical work. It's a name that has, just recently, become quite familiar to many who follow music, especially in the country genre. Personal Details and Bio Data

Here's a quick look at some personal details about Shaboozey:

Full NameCollins Obinna Chibueze
Known AsShaboozey
Date of BirthMay 9, 1995
Age (as per text context)30
Place of OriginWoodbridge, Virginia, USA
ProfessionMusician
Notable Works"A Bar Song (Tipsy)", features on Beyoncé's "Cowboy Carter"

Shaboozey's rise to prominence in the music world, especially in 2024, has been quite remarkable, really. It wasn't just one thing that made his music catch on; it was, actually, a combination of factors that helped him gain a lot of attention. One of the biggest reasons for his sudden surge in popularity was his involvement with a very well-known artist. This kind of exposure can, you know, genuinely change an artist's trajectory almost overnight.

He became widely known in 2024 because he was featured on a couple of songs from Beyoncé’s album, "Cowboy Carter." This was a huge moment, honestly, for any musician, especially one who is, you know, trying to make a bigger name for themselves. Being part of such a significant musical project meant that his sound reached an enormous number of listeners who might not have heard of him otherwise. It was, basically, a massive introduction to a global audience, and that's a pretty rare opportunity for someone on the rise.

Beyond that, his own single, "A Bar Song (Tipsy)," also had a really impressive year in 2024. This track, independently, made quite a mark, achieving many records. It was, apparently, named one of the standout songs of the year. The success of this single, completely on its own merit, shows that his appeal isn't just about collaborations; he has a distinct voice and style that resonates with people.
